Special statement by President David Chartrand on the installation of Heather Stefanson as Manitoba's first female Premier

October 31, 2021

Winnipeg, MB, in the National Homeland of the Red River Métis - Today, the Progressive Conservative Party of Manitoba selected their next leader and the new Premier of Manitoba - Heather Stefanson.

Including Louis Riel, the first Premier and Founder of the Province of Manitoba, this makes her the 25th Premier of Manitoba.

The Red River Métis have a long history of being a strong, matriarchal society, where women's voices are valued and respected. We are happy to see the province we created taking a note from that proud history.

The Manitoba Métis Federation, as the National Government of the Red River Métis, congratulates Premier Stefanson on her victory.

It's no secret that the previous leader of government in Manitoba actively created division between the Indigenous and non-Indigenous communities, threatened to remove parents' voices from the education system and made it more difficult for farmers and ranchers to use Crown Land.

It is our sincere hope that Heather Stefanson brings a new voice and a new perspective to governing this province and healing the rifts that have been created. If she does, we look forward to working with her and her team to bring about a better tomorrow in Manitoba.

The Manitoba Métis Federation (MMF) is the democratic government for the Manitoba Métis, also known as the Red River Métis, the origin and core of the Métis Nation. The Manitoba Métis are Canada's Negotiating Partners in Confederation and the Founders of the Province of Manitoba.
